Diomede Cloud Storage
I use Amazon S3 for delivering content and as backup. Today I was introduced to an improvisation to the cloud storage model (offered by DiomedeStorage): demarcating the storage into different types:
- Online: The content is available immediately on request.
- Nearline: The content is made available within 5 minutes of request.
- Offline: The content is made available within 4 hours of request.
Advantage?
When you are storing content primarly for backup, you don’t need the backup system to be online. Files such as these can be moved to a disk which is later powered off: this benefits huge cost saving and is a greener approach.
